<p>Located dangerously near the Cardassian border, the unstable region of space known as the Badlands has long been a hazard to interstellar navigation, characterized by violent plasma storms and other even stranger phenomena. Many starships have faced destruction there, including at least two incarnations of the <em>Starship Enterpriseâ„¢&#8230;.</em></p>
<p>James T. Kirk braves the perils of the Badlands to confront a Romulan Bird of Prey that has entered Federation space in pursuit of a fleeing smuggler. But trespassing Romulans may be the least of Kirk&#8217;s problems when the mysterious forces at work in the Badlands threaten both his ship and his crew!</p>
<p>A generation later, Jean-Luc Picard faces the same phantom menace when he commands his <em>Enterprise</em> into the Badlands on a mission vital to Federation-Cardassian relations. With Will Riker&#8217;s life on the line, and the entire ship in jeopardy, it&#8217;s up to Lieutenant Commander Data to determine the true nature of the Badlands&#8217; hidden danger!</p>

<p>Located perilously near the Cardassian border, the turbulent region of space known as the Badlands has been an interstellar hazard to navigation for at least two generations. Many starships have been lost amidst its violent plasma storms, but the true danger may only be beginning!</p>
<p>Before she began her historic sojourn in the Delta Quadrant, Captain Kathryn Janeway led the <em>U.S.S. Voyagerâ„¢</em> into the Badlands in pursuit of a renegade Maquis vessel. There she encountered the same threatening and inexplicable phenomena that had previously endangered both Kirk and Picard. Now, detoured from her mission by an urgent Cardassian distress call, Janeway finally uncovers the origin of the hidden menace!</p>
<p>Armed with Janeway&#8217;s hard-won knowledge, Captain Benjamin Sisko must deal with the exposed threat once and for all. But first the <em>U.S.S. Defiant</em> must battle both the Dominion and the Romulan Empire for control of an unleashed power source that could devastate the entire Alpha Quadrant!</p>
